Organic Salad with Roasted Vegetables, Salad Leaves and Cheese @BordBia

Organic-salad-with-roasted-vegetables

This makes a perfect lunch with some crusty bread.

 Serves 4

Preparation time: 30 mins

Ingredients

  • 1-2 aubergines
  • 8 unpeeled garlic cloves
  • 3 tablesp.olive oil
  • 2 red peppers, halved and deseeded
  • 2 tablesp. balsamic vinegar
  • 4 scallions, finely sliced
  • 8-10 black olives
  • Salt and black pepper
  • Salad leaves, generous handful per person
  • 200g cheese

To Cook

Preheat the oven to Gas Mark 4, 180°C (350°F). Slice the aubergines lengthwise and mix with 6 of the garlic cloves and 1-2 tablespoons of the oil. Spread out on a baking sheet. Season well. Roast until tender – this will take approximately 20 minutes.

Grill the peppers until well blackened. Cover with a tea towel and leave to cool. Then remove the skins and cut into strips.

Whisk the vinegar with the remaining oil in a large bowl, peel and chop the remaining garlic and add to the bowl. Mix in the aubergines and peppers, scallions and olives. Taste for seasoning. Tear up the salad leaves, arrange on a large platter, top with aubergine mixture and sprinkle with cheese.

Serving Suggestions

Serve with crusty bread.

  • glenilenfarmTina from The Worktop created this simple chia seed pudding recipe using Glenilen Farm raspberry yoghurt.
    Simply mix 1/2 cup of yoghurt, 1/2 cup of milk, 2 tbsp of chia seeds and leave in the fridge over night.
    In the morning top with granola, raspberries and extra yoghurt for a delicious breakfast!
    For a quick grab and go breakfast allow to set in Glenilen Farm 160g glass jars, pop the lid back on and it’s ready to go!
